Shiga Toxin-Producing Escherichia coli O104:H4: a New Challenge for Microbiology
14 Apr 2012
Abstract excerpt
In 2011, Germany experienced the largest outbreak with a Shiga toxin-producing Escherichia coli (STEC) strain ever recorded. A series of environmental and trace-back and trace-forward investigations linked sprout consumption with the disease, but fecal-oral transmission was also documented.
